Relative width (W/L) of the breakwater plays a significant role in wave transmission characteristics, because of
the viscous as well as turbulent dissipation of wave energy as the waves propagate past the breakwater. Figures 3 to
8 show the variation of Kt with W/L.The graphs in Fig. 3.toFig. 7. indicate that as W/L increases, Kt decreases for
Df/d= 0.16 to 036.
